Steven Vincent MYLAN
Investigators from Peel Regional Police are seeking the public’s assistance in locating a Mississauga man (DOB: 19-Oct-1977), who has been missing since February 13, 1998.

Steven Vincent MYLAN was last seen by his family shortly after midnight on February 13th 1998, leaving his Scottsburg Crescent residence in Mississauga. He was driving a black 1991 Chevrolet Baretta, licence #336 ZHK. This vehicle was logged by American Customs on Saturday February 14, 1998, when entering the United States via the Rainbow Bridge.

On June 8th, 1998 Investigators from Coconino County Sheriff’s Department advised they had recovered the victim’s vehicle in the area of a lookout point for the Grand Canyon. Locals in the area advised the car had been in the area since February 1998.

His parents have informed investigators this behaviour is out of character for Steven and are at a loss as to the reasons for his disappearance. They are extremely distraught over his disappearance and have circulated flyers, posters, and have contacted local and U.S. media outlets asking for assistance. To date, they have received no further information.

MYLAN is described as:

Male, white

5’10, 155 lbs

Medium build

Straight brown hair over the ears

Brown eyes

Last seen wearing a black velvet V neck sweater, brown corduroy hat, waist length black nylon jacket with sheep wool collar & lining, black canvas backpack, gold chain with pendant .

Oval shaped birthmark under right arm

DOB: 19-Oct-1977

RESPONSE:

Anyone who may know the whereabouts of Steven Vincent MYLAN, or have any information, are requested to contact Peel Regional Police, 12 Division Criminal Investigation Bureau at (905) 453-2121 ext. 1233, or Peel Regional Crime Stoppers at 1-800-222-TIPS.
